The applications for the participation of Azerbaijan and Malta national teams that will play in the UEFA Champions League II qualifying round today have been announced.

Axar.az reports citing UEFA's official website that two players from the initial squad of the Azerbaijani national team have not been included in the list consisting of 23 footballers. Head coach Gurban Gurbanov has not included Bakhtiyar Hasanalizadeh invited from Sumgayit and Ruslan Gurbanov, Sabail’s forward, to the squad. Fullback Clayton File, midfielders Danstan Vella, Jake Grek and forward Andrew Cole from the opposite team will not play in today's match.

Bakhtiyar Hasanalizadeh did not participate in the match, which ended in a draw with Kosovo in UEFA Nations Leauge first qualifying round. While Ruslan Gurbanov started game from the first half, he was replaced by Tamkin Khalilzadeh in the 61 minute. Both Hasanalizade and Gurbanov participated in the training on the last day.

Notably, the match to be held at Ta Qali National Stadium will begin at 22:45 Baku time.
